Definition of Cross-Platform App Development

Cross-platform app development involves creating applications that can function on various operating systems, such as iOS, Android, and Windows. Unlike traditional app development, which requires separate coding for each platform, cross-platform development allows for code reuse, saving time and resources.

Advantages of Cross-Platform App Development

Cost-Efficiency

One of the primary benefits of cross-platform development is cost-efficiency. By writing a single codebase that can be used across multiple platforms, developers can significantly reduce development costs compared to building separate native apps.

Time-Saving

Time is of the essence in the fast-paced tech industry. Cross-platform development allows for quicker app deployment, as developers can simultaneously work on different versions of the app for various platforms, ensuring a synchronized release.

Consistent User Experience

Cross-platform apps provide a consistent user experience across different devices and operating systems. This uniformity enhances user satisfaction and brand loyalty, as users can seamlessly transition between devices without encountering significant differences in app functionality or design.

Key Technologies in Cross-Platform App Development

React Native

React Native, developed by Facebook, is a popular cross-platform framework that enables the creation of native-like apps using JavaScript and React. Its robust community support and ability to deliver high-performance apps make it a preferred choice for many developers.

Flutter

Google's Flutter is another powerful framework that allows developers to build natively compiled applications for mobile, web, and desktop from a single codebase. With its expressive and flexible UI, Flutter has gained traction in the development community.

Xamarin

Owned by Microsoft, Xamarin uses C# for cross-platform app development. Its ability to leverage a shared codebase and native API access makes it a compelling choice for developers aiming for both efficiency and native-like performance.

Challenges in Cross-Platform App Development

Performance Concerns

While cross-platform development offers efficiency, some developers express concerns about performance. Native apps may achieve slightly better performance due to their platform-specific optimizations, but advancements in cross-platform technologies are minimizing this gap.

Limited Native Features Access

Access to certain native features can be limited in cross-platform development. Although frameworks like Xamarin and Flutter provide plugins for native functionality, developers may encounter challenges when integrating intricate platform-specific features.

Best Practices for Successful Cross-Platform App Development

Code Reusability

Maximizing code reusability is crucial in cross-platform development. Developers should structure codebases efficiently to ensure that a significant portion of the code can be shared across platforms, reducing redundancy.

Responsive Design

Adopting responsive design principles ensures that the app adapts seamlessly to various screen sizes and resolutions. This enhances the user experience on different devices, contributing to overall satisfaction.

Testing Strategies

Comprehensive testing is vital in cross-platform development. Rigorous testing across different devices and operating systems helps identify and address potential issues, ensuring a smooth user experience on all platforms.
